Output 630dee61bd0e4a05f38bd6c2101ca363a665d0a6a0f190db4c789fa0b7c2ef64:0

value
2006018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93d2733fe11efc408b9610314e4a0c51197b715 OP_EQUAL
address
3L3516XcSjHQqkS7wnzm96Lr9LL1siqWTh
transaction
630dee61bd0e4a05f38bd6c2101ca363a665d0a6a0f190db4c789fa0b7c2ef64
spent
true